一、引言
在當(dāng)今知識經(jīng)濟(jì)時代,研發(fā)型企業(yè)的核心競爭力高度依賴于其知識資產(chǎn)的積累、管理與創(chuàng)新應(yīng)用。對于涉及工業(yè)控制計算機(jī)及系統(tǒng)銷售的業(yè)務(wù)部門而言,高效的技術(shù)知識傳遞與解決方案沉淀是贏得客戶信任、提升服務(wù)質(zhì)量的關(guān)鍵。傳統(tǒng)的信息管理方式,如文檔共享、郵件傳遞等,已難以滿足企業(yè)跨部門、跨項目的協(xié)同需求,導(dǎo)致知識孤島、經(jīng)驗流失和重復(fù)勞動等問題頻發(fā)。因此,設(shè)計并實現(xiàn)一個專門針對研發(fā)型企業(yè),并能有效支撐其銷售業(yè)務(wù)的知識管理系統(tǒng),具有重要的現(xiàn)實意義和應(yīng)用價值。
二、系統(tǒng)設(shè)計目標(biāo)與意義
本畢業(yè)設(shè)計旨在開發(fā)一個基于Python Flask框架的B/S架構(gòu)知識管理系統(tǒng)。該系統(tǒng)將圍繞研發(fā)型企業(yè)的核心知識生命周期(獲取、存儲、共享、應(yīng)用、創(chuàng)新)進(jìn)行設(shè)計,并特別關(guān)注對工業(yè)控制計算機(jī)及系統(tǒng)銷售團(tuán)隊的技術(shù)支持需求。具體目標(biāo)包括:
- 構(gòu)建統(tǒng)一的企業(yè)知識庫:整合技術(shù)文檔、項目經(jīng)驗、產(chǎn)品手冊、解決方案、常見問題(FAQ)等各類顯性與隱性知識。
- 實現(xiàn)智能化的知識檢索與推薦:利用標(biāo)簽、分類和全文檢索技術(shù),幫助用戶快速定位所需信息。
- 支持協(xié)同創(chuàng)作與版本管理:便于研發(fā)和銷售團(tuán)隊共同維護(hù)和更新技術(shù)方案與客戶案例。
- 建立知識貢獻(xiàn)與激勵體系:通過積分、排名等機(jī)制,鼓勵員工分享經(jīng)驗。
- 為銷售業(yè)務(wù)提供專項支持:設(shè)立銷售知識專區(qū),包含競爭對手分析、產(chǎn)品對比資料、成功投標(biāo)案例、現(xiàn)場調(diào)試心得等,直接賦能銷售與技術(shù)支持人員。
該系統(tǒng)的實現(xiàn),不僅能夠提升企業(yè)內(nèi)部的創(chuàng)新效率與協(xié)同水平,更能通過將深厚的研發(fā)知識轉(zhuǎn)化為銷售前端的“彈藥”,顯著增強(qiáng)企業(yè)在工業(yè)控制市場競爭中的技術(shù)營銷與服務(wù)能力,具有理論與實踐的雙重意義。
三、技術(shù)選型與系統(tǒng)架構(gòu)
- 后端框架:采用輕量級、靈活的Python Flask框架。Flask簡潔易擴(kuò)展,能快速構(gòu)建RESTful API,非常適合本系統(tǒng)的敏捷開發(fā)。
- 前端技術(shù):使用HTML5、CSS3、JavaScript,并考慮引入Bootstrap等前端框架保證響應(yīng)式布局,提升用戶體驗。復(fù)雜交互部分可使用Vue.js等漸進(jìn)式框架。
- 數(shù)據(jù)庫:選用關(guān)系型數(shù)據(jù)庫MySQL或PostgreSQL存儲結(jié)構(gòu)化數(shù)據(jù)(如用戶、文章、分類),同時可考慮結(jié)合NoSQL數(shù)據(jù)庫(如MongoDB)存儲非結(jié)構(gòu)化或半結(jié)構(gòu)化文檔內(nèi)容。
- 核心功能模塊設(shè)計:
- 用戶權(quán)限管理模塊:基于角色的訪問控制(RBAC),區(qū)分管理員、研發(fā)人員、銷售員、訪客等角色。
- 知識管理模塊:支持文檔上傳/下載、在線編輯、版本歷史、評論、評分、標(biāo)簽管理。
- 檢索模塊:集成Elasticsearch或Whoosh實現(xiàn)高效全文檢索。
- 銷售支持模塊:專設(shè)工業(yè)控制產(chǎn)品知識庫、案例庫、客戶技術(shù)需求模板等。
- 統(tǒng)計與報表模塊:分析知識貢獻(xiàn)度、訪問熱點等。
- 系統(tǒng)架構(gòu):采用經(jīng)典的MVC(Model-View-Controller)模式,前后端適度分離,通過API進(jìn)行數(shù)據(jù)交互,保證系統(tǒng)的可維護(hù)性和可擴(kuò)展性。
四、程序開發(fā)關(guān)鍵點與開題報告要點
在開題報告及后續(xù)程序開發(fā)中,需著重闡述以下關(guān)鍵點:
- 需求分析的特殊性:需深入調(diào)研研發(fā)部門(知識生產(chǎn)者)與銷售/技術(shù)支持部門(知識消費者)的雙向需求,特別是工業(yè)控制領(lǐng)域的專業(yè)知識如何有效“翻譯”和傳遞給客戶。
- 知識結(jié)構(gòu)化與模型設(shè)計:設(shè)計合理的數(shù)據(jù)模型來表示復(fù)雜的知識關(guān)聯(lián)(如文檔與產(chǎn)品、項目、問題的關(guān)聯(lián))。
- 權(quán)限控制的精細(xì)化:確保核心技術(shù)資料的安全性與銷售材料的可控共享之間的平衡。
- 檢索算法的優(yōu)化:針對技術(shù)術(shù)語、產(chǎn)品型號實現(xiàn)高精度檢索。
- 與現(xiàn)有系統(tǒng)的集成可能性:如與OA、CRM系統(tǒng)的接口設(shè)計。
五、論文撰寫思路
畢業(yè)論文的撰寫可圍繞以下結(jié)構(gòu)展開:
- 緒論:闡述研發(fā)型企業(yè)知識管理及工業(yè)控制銷售業(yè)務(wù)融合的背景、意義及國內(nèi)外研究現(xiàn)狀。
- 相關(guān)技術(shù)綜述:詳細(xì)介紹Python Flask框架、選用的數(shù)據(jù)庫、檢索技術(shù)等。
- 系統(tǒng)需求分析:通過用例圖、流程圖等方式,詳細(xì)描述功能性需求(如知識上傳、檢索、銷售支持)與非功能性需求(性能、安全性)。
- 系統(tǒng)總體設(shè)計:包括架構(gòu)設(shè)計、功能模塊設(shè)計、數(shù)據(jù)庫概念與邏輯設(shè)計。
- 系統(tǒng)詳細(xì)設(shè)計與實現(xiàn):分模塊闡述關(guān)鍵類的設(shè)計、核心功能的代碼實現(xiàn)(附關(guān)鍵代碼片段)、界面展示。重點描述銷售支持模塊的特色實現(xiàn)。
- 系統(tǒng)測試與部署:設(shè)計測試用例,進(jìn)行功能、性能測試,并簡述部署方案。
- 與展望:項目成果、創(chuàng)新點與不足,并對未來移動化、智能化(如引入AI進(jìn)行知識自動分類與問答)的發(fā)展進(jìn)行展望。
六、結(jié)論
本設(shè)計提出并規(guī)劃了一個以Python Flask為核心技術(shù)棧,服務(wù)于研發(fā)型企業(yè)并深度融合工業(yè)控制計算機(jī)及系統(tǒng)銷售業(yè)務(wù)支持的知識管理系統(tǒng)。該系統(tǒng)不僅是傳統(tǒng)文檔管理的升級,更是旨在打通企業(yè)內(nèi)部從研發(fā)到銷售的知識價值鏈,促進(jìn)知識流動與價值轉(zhuǎn)化。通過完成該系統(tǒng)的程序開發(fā)、開題與論文撰寫,能夠全面鍛煉學(xué)生在需求分析、全棧開發(fā)、系統(tǒng)設(shè)計和學(xué)術(shù)研究方面的綜合能力,其成果對同類企業(yè)也具有較強(qiáng)的參考借鑒價值。
如若轉(zhuǎn)載,請注明出處:http://www.kstsplastics.cn/product/26.html
更新時間:2026-01-05 02:28:06